Definitions:

T-test

A statistical test used to compare the means of two groups to determine if there is a significant difference between them.

Degrees of Freedom

The count of independent figures or measures that can be designated to a statistical distribution.

Distribution

The way in which something is shared out or spread across a range of values, areas, or people.

Null Hypothesis

A statistical hypothesis that assumes there is no significant difference or effect, serving as a default position until evidence suggests otherwise.
